A Roman carnelian intaglio set in a later gold ring. Votive scene., 2nd - 3rd century A.D.
Stone 11 x 16; gr 5,63; US 9
A standing, draped figure is depicted frontally, holding a votive offering dish (patera) in his left hand and a sceptre with an eagle perched on it in his right. On the sides, two stars, at the bottom, a candelabrum or incense burner (?) . Wear marks. The gem is mounted in a Georgian-era chiseled gold ring. Rare subject.
